A business needs to be efficienct always:
1. To serve customers fast;
2. To be competitive
3. To survive and thrive;
4. Reduce costs and improve profitability
How to do it:
1. Analyze your cost on how you acquire customers whether by web, by normal media or traditional selling; from the data you can improve how you can acquire customers faster and at lower cost;
2. Make it easier for teams to collaborate and work together: to work on a project, serve customers better
3. Be mindful of employee happiness and well being: health and recognition, night out, dinners, etc.
4. Standardize documents/processes
5. Analyze how the time spent: work schedules, inputs, outputs
